Off-grid organic market garden in Godney is given the go-ahead

An off-grid, organic market garden at Godney could be built after receiving planning permission from Mendip District Council.

The application for the creation of a small organic market garden including erection of six portable buildings and three small poly-tunnels on land at Westhay Moor Drove, Godney, was submitted by Raymond Hayes.

The gardens, on land that was previously owned by Somerset County Council, will be in production from April to October and provide employment for four people.

Called OurGreenFarm, the site will produce high quality organic produce to be sold within 10 miles of the site at local markets and restaurants.

The business promises to be very environmentally-friendly in concept and will not use any artificial fertilisers, pesticides or herbicides, and aims to be carbon neutral within five years.
